OverviewMister Moffat's Hill tells the story of railroading over Rollins Pass, the highest road in North America. The time is 1903-1906 and Colorado is the setting. A historical novel, it describes the lives of people and actual occurrences. Courage, greed, passion, and grit are shown by the characters, fictional and historical. The local business climate, is also part of the story. A mining scheme of dubious quality is promoted and exposed along the way. Both the railroad and the mine scheme are fact. Real and fictional characters bring the stories to life.
